重新启动/关闭时系统冻结

重新启动/关闭时系统冻结

我的笔记本电脑是宏碁 predator helios 300,配备英特尔 i7-7700hq 和 NVIDIA GTX 1050ti。它有 128GB NVME SSD 和 1TB 硬盘。我对其进行了双重启动,SSD 上安装了 fedora 29,硬盘上安装了 Mint Tessa。我使用 GParted 从 mint 中删除了所有 Fedora 分区,包括 EFI 分区。之后甚至 Mint 也无法启动。我尝试在SSD上安装Deepin OS 15.10,并在此过程中释放了HDD上的所有空间。虽然安装完成时没有出现任何问题,但每当我关闭或重新启动时,它就会完全冻结。 Manjaro Deepin 18.0.2 和 Elementary OS 5.0 Juno 也会发生完全相同的情况。我尝试设置nouveau.modeset=0acpi=offacpi=noirq以及/etc/default/grub人们在网上建议的类似解决方案。他们都没有工作。然后,我将 HDD 更换为 Samsung 860 Evo 250 GB SATA SSD,并尝试在其上安装 Ubuntu 18.04。和前三个完全一样。全新安装,但在重新启动/关闭时冻结。

1)我看到有人声称这是显示驱动程序问题。我不确定,但这似乎不太可能,因为我之前遇到过 nouveau 驱动程序的问题,这些问题大多导致启动时出现空白屏幕。不过我在这里可能是错的。

2) 这可能是 UEFI 引导加载程序的问题,因为在极少数情况下,当系统在按下关闭按钮后没有冻结时,它会停止在Problem loading UEFI:db X.509 certificate (-65)

3) 我尝试了一些 UEFI 相关选项,例如启用和禁用安全启动。无济于事。

非常非常欢迎任何帮助。我无法做任何工作,因为我不想一次又一次地硬关闭我的笔记本电脑。

答案1

我为这个问题奋斗了三天,尝试了上述所有选项,但没有一个对我有帮助。

但是我解决了它!

所以,就我而言,问题是由于UEFI启动(可能是因为笔记本电脑非常旧:lenovo ideapad z570并且 UEFI 实现存在错误)。

解决方案:
我刚刚添加noefi到内核选项中,我的笔记本电脑开始以正常方式关闭。
sudo vim /etc/default/grub
GRUB_CMDLINE_LINUX_DEFAULT="splash quiet noefi"
更新 grub(对于ubuntu: sudo update-grub

PS:它适用于任何内核(4.195.2)。测试过nvidia-390xx

答案2

结合不同的解决方案,这对我来说很有效:

sudo xed /etc/default/grub
# Set: GRUB_CMDLINE_LINUX_DEFAULT="pci=nocrs acpi=force noefi"
sudo update-grub

答案3

我在使用笔记本电脑 ACER Apire VX5-591G 系列 [NVIDA GEFORCE GTX,Intel i7] 时遇到了与您相同的问题。两年前我遇到了这个问题,尝试了许多不同的发行版:Manjaro、Debian、Ubuntu、Elementary OS,在所有这些发行版中,我的笔记本电脑在关机时都死机了。我尝试了更改 acpi 模式、编辑 grub 文件等方面的所有建议。我已经使用 BIOS 传统模式进行安装。这样看来,我认为并不是UEFI模式特有的问题。然后我尝试了 Linux Mint 'Sylvia',自 2017 年以来它一直运行良好,直到上周我决定用 SSD Kingston 替换 HD。我尝试了新版本的Linux Mate 19.1“Tessa”,但问题又出现了,它在关闭时冻结。最新版本的 Arch Linux、Deepin (15.10.1) 和 Manjaro 18 (gnome) 也会出现同样的情况。最后我尝试了OpenSuse的leap,系统正常关闭了。如果您不关心使用哪个发行版,我建议尝试 OpenSuse Leap 15.1 (gnome)。我是 Linux 新手,所以我不知道深入研究这个问题,但似乎 OpenSuse 和尝试过的任何其他操作系统之间的比较可能会揭示这个问题。

相关内容